@charset "utf-8";
/* CSS Document */
body{ background:url(../../../images/special/131016/main_bg.jpg) repeat left top;}
#wholeFooter{ background-color:#fff; padding-bottom:10px; border-top-color:#cc0000;}
.mainBody{ width:1037px; margin:0px auto; background-color:#fff; padding-bottom:20px;}
.mainBody .mainBodyCon{ width:1008px; margin:0px auto;}
.mainBody .mainBodyCon .pannelBox{ background:url(../../../images/special/131016/fill_y.jpg) repeat-y left top; width:1000px; margin-top:15px;}
.mainBody .mainBodyCon .logo{ text-align:center;}
.mainBody .mainBodyCon .leftTab{ width:73px; float:left; padding-top:45px;}
.mainBody .mainBodyCon .leftTab .tab{ background:url(../../../images/special/131016/tab.jpg) no-repeat left top; width:50px; height:19px; padding-left:20px; cursor:pointer; margin-bottom:130px; margin-left:1px;}
.mainBody .mainBodyCon .leftTab .tab .txt{ width:50px; text-align:center; color:#666; line-height:19px;}
.mainBody .mainBodyCon .leftTab .tab .txt a{ color:#666;}
.mainBody .mainBodyCon .leftTab .tab_on{ background:url(../../../images/special/131016/tab_on.jpg) no-repeat left top;}
.mainBody .mainBodyCon .leftTab .tab_on .txt{ color:#fff;}
.mainBody .mainBodyCon .leftTab .tab_on .txt a{ color:#fff;}
.mainBody .mainBodyCon .leftTab .cur{ background:url(../../../images/special/131016/tab_on.jpg) no-repeat left top;}
.mainBody .mainBodyCon .leftTab .cur .txt{ color:#fff;}
.mainBody .mainBodyCon .leftTab .cur .txt a{ color:#fff;}
.mainBody .mainBodyCon .rightBox{ width:916px; float:right;}
#change_wt{ width:547px; height:382px; position:relative; float:left;}
.change_box a img,#change_wt .a_bigImg{width:547px; height:382px;}
#change_wt .a_bigImg{ position:relative;}
#change_wt .a_bigImg .txt1,#change_wt .a_bigImg .subtitle{width:547px; height:104px;}
#change_wt .a_bigImg .txt1{position:absolute; left:0px; bottom:0px; background-color:#000; opacity:0.5; filter:alpha(opacity=50);}
#change_wt .a_bigImg .subtitle{ position:absolute; left:0px; bottom:0px;}
#change_wt .a_bigImg .subtitle h3,#change_wt .a_bigImg .subtitle h4{ width:527px; margin:8px auto 5px;}
#change_wt .a_bigImg .subtitle h4{ margin-top:0px;}
#change_wt .a_bigImg .subtitle h3{ font-size:14px;}
#change_wt .a_bigImg .subtitle h3 a{ color:#fff;}
#change_wt .a_bigImg .subtitle h4{ line-height:24px; font-weight:normal; font-size:12px;}
#change_wt .a_bigImg .subtitle h4 a{ color:#b6b6b6;}
#change_wt .change_a1{ position:absolute; right:0px; bottom:5px; width:85px; height:20px;}
#change_wt .change_a1 .btnoff{ background:url(../../../images/special/131016/dot.png) no-repeat center center; width:15px; height:15px; float:left; margin:0px 2px; cursor:pointer;}
#change_wt .change_a1 .btnon{ background:url(../../../images/special/131016/dot_on.png) no-repeat center center;}
.mainBodyCon .rightBox .tabsBox{ float:right; width:362px;}
.mainBodyCon .rightBox .tabs_bg{ background:url(../../../images/special/131016/tab_bg.jpg) no-repeat 6px 0px; width:363px; height:100px; position:relative; padding-left:6px; padding-top:16px; margin:5px 0px 17px;}
.mainBodyCon .rightBox .tabs_bg .tab_txt{ font-family:'微软雅黑'; font-size:14px; font-weight:bold; position:absolute; left:5px; top:-7px;}
.red{ color:#cc0000;}
.mainBodyCon .rightBox .tabs_bg .link_txt{ width:340px; margin:0px 0px 0px 10px; line-height:18px;}
.mainBodyCon .rightBox .tabs_bg .link_txt a{ color:#843c3c;}
.mainBodyCon .rightBox .tabs_bg .link_txt strong{ color:#572f2f;}
.mainBodyCon .rightBox .tabs_bg .link_txt a:hover{ color:#cc0000;}
.mainBodyCon .rightBox .tabs_bg .link_txt a:hover strong{ color:#cc0000;}
.h_10{ height:10px;}
.mainBodyCon .bigBox{ width:916px; height:150px; margin-bottom:15px;}
.mainBodyCon .bigBox .img{ width:200px; height:150px; float:left;}
.mainBodyCon .bigBox .img img{ width:200px; height:150px;}
.mainBodyCon .conBox{ border:#dddddd solid 1px; float:left; padding:10px;}
.mainBodyCon .bigBox .conBox{height:128px; width:694px}
.mainBodyCon .bigBox .conBox h2{ font-family:'微软雅黑'; font-size:24px; font-weight:normal; margin-bottom:5px;}
.mainBodyCon .bigBox .conBox h2 a{ color:#cc0000;}
.mainBodyCon .bigBox .conBox h2 a:hover{ color:#003399;}
.mainBodyCon .bigBox .conBox .intro{ line-height:24px; font-size:14px; color:#797676;}
.mainBodyCon .shortBoxList .bigBox{ width:450px;}
.mainBodyCon .shortBoxList .bigBox .conBox{ width:228px;}
.mainBodyCon .shortBoxList .bigBox .conBox h2{ font-family:"宋体"; font-size:14px; font-weight:bold; line-height:20px;}
.mainBodyCon .shortBoxList .bigBox .conBox .intro{ font-size:12px; line-height:20px; overflow:hidden;}
.left{ float:left;}
.right{ float:right;}
.mainBodyCon .rightBox .botBox .leftList{ width:349px; float:left;}
.mainBodyCon .rightBox .botBox .titleBox{ height:32px; border-top:#cc0000 solid 2px; border-bottom:#d2d2d2 solid 1px; line-height:32px; font-size:14px; color:#706060; font-weight:bold; position:relative;}
.mainBodyCon .rightBox .botBox .leftList li{ font-size:14px; height:30px; line-height:30px; margin-top:1px; color:#706060;}
.mainBodyCon .rightBox .botBox .leftList li a{ color:#706060;}
.mainBodyCon .rightBox .botBox .leftList li a:hover{ color:#cc0000;}
.mainBodyCon .rightBox .rightImgBox{ width:553px; float:right;}
.mainBodyCon .rightBox .imgScrollBox{ width:553px; height:286px; overflow:hidden; margin-top:15px;}
.mainBodyCon .rightBox .imgScrollBox .imgbox{ width:553px; height:286px; position:relative; overflow:hidden;}
.mainBodyCon .rightBox .imgScrollBox .imgbox img{ width:553px; height:286px;}
.mainBodyCon .rightBox .imgScrollBox .imgbox .black_bg{ height:103px; width:553px; background-color:#000; opacity:0.5; filter:alpha(opacity=50); position:absolute; left:0px; bottom:0px; _bottom:-1px; z-index:1;}
.mainBodyCon .rightBox .imgScrollBox .imgbox .smallBox{ width:543px; height:103px; position:absolute; left:0px; bottom:0px; _bottom:-1px; z-index:10; padding:0px 5px;}
.mainBodyCon .rightBox .imgScrollBox .imgbox .smallBox .titleBox{ height:30px; line-height:30px; font-size:14px; padding:0px 10px; border:none;}
.mainBodyCon .rightBox .imgScrollBox .imgbox .smallBox .titleBox li a{ color:#fff;}
.mainBodyCon .rightBox .imgScrollBox .imgbox .smallBox .smallImgBox{ height:60px;}
.mainBodyCon .rightBox .imgScrollBox .imgbox .smallBox .smallImgBox img{ width:85px; height:56px;}
.mainBodyCon .rightBox .imgScrollBox .imgbox .smallBox .smallImgBox .arrow_l{ background:url(../../../images/special/131016/arrow_sl.png) no-repeat left center; width:11px; height:56px; cursor:pointer; float:left; margin:0px 10px 0px 5px; _margin:0px 5px 0px 4px;}
.mainBodyCon .rightBox .imgScrollBox .imgbox .smallBox .smallImgBox .arrow_r{ background:url(../../../images/special/131016/arrow_sr.png) no-repeat left center; width:11px; height:56px; cursor:pointer; float:right; margin-right:5px;}
.mainBodyCon .rightBox .imgScrollBox .imgbox .smallBox .smallImgBox .smallImg{ width:500px; float:left; height:60px; padding-top:5px; overflow:hidden;}
.mainBodyCon .rightBox .imgScrollBox .imgbox .smallBox .smallImgBox .smallImg li{ float:left; margin:0px 10px 0px 5px; width:85px;}
.mainBodyCon .rightBox .imgScrollBox .imgbox .smallBox .smallImgBox .smallImg .current{ background:url(../../../images/special/131016/img_bg.png) no-repeat left top; width:85px; height:60px; text-align:center; padding-top:7px; margin-top:-4px;}
.mainBodyCon .rightBox .imgScrollBox .imgbox .smallBox .smallImgBox .smallImg .current img{ width:79px; height:50px;}
.mainBodyCon .jyBox{ background:url(../../../images/special/131016/bot_bg.jpg) repeat-x left top; width:1000px; border-bottom:#bfbfbf solid 1px; padding:15px 0px; margin-top:20px;}
.mainBodyCon .jyBox .jieyu{ background:url(../../../images/special/131016/ju.jpg) no-repeat left top; width:41px; height:163px; float:left;}
.mainBodyCon .jyBox .info{ width:760px; float:left; margin-left:15px; font-size:14px; color:#454545; line-height:28px; padding:10px 0px;}
.mainBodyCon .jyBox .info p{ text-indent:2em;}
.mainBodyCon .jyBox .editor{ background:url(../../../images/special/131016/bj.jpg) no-repeat left top; width:171px; height:163px; float:right;} 
.mainBodyCon .jyBox .editor .name{ font-size:14px; color:#454545; text-align:center; margin-top:115px;}
#scrollDiv{ height:56px; width:10000px;}
.change_box{ overflow:hidden; width:547px; height:382px;}
.mainBodyCon .rightBox .botBox .titleBox .more{ position:absolute; right:5px; top:0px; display:block; font-size:12px; font-weight:normal; color:#706060;}







